Masek’s Double-Double and Royston’s 23 Points Leads Polars to Win Over Poets

Whittier, CA - Crown faced off with the Whittier Poets in the first matchup of their California trip coming out victorious by a score of 74-67.

After a close first 5 minutes in which saw four different Polars notch their first points of the game, Crown lunged ahead 15-9. Whittier quickly closed the gap keeping the score within three for the majority of the half. Late buckets by Carter Behne and PJ Ebeling put the Polars out in front 37-31 at the break.

A strong start to the second half after a few buckets from Seth Royston and Jacob Masek put Crown up 47-33 just two and a half minutes into the second half. The Poets edged their way back within 1 halfway through the second half. Crown stayed out in front in the last 10 minutes finishing on top 74-67 for their 8th win on the season.

Four Polars scored double digits in a good bounce back victory following a few tough losses. Seth Royston scored 23 going 10-14 from the field and 3-6 from behind the arc. Jacob Van Dam added 15 points, Jacob Masek added 10 points, and Carter Behne added 10 points as well.

Crown shot 44.3% from the field and 33.3% from three point range. Crown scored 36 points in the paint and 17 points off of turnovers topping the Poets.

The Polars move to 8-4 on the season and will face off with La Verne tomorrow Dec. 20th at 4pm CST in their second matchup of their California trip.
